Investigation Reveals Coaching and Forgery in Anambra Schoolgirl's JAMB Result

The Joint Admissions and Matriculation Board (JAMB) has responded to a video made by UTME candidate Mmesoma Ejikeme, who is accused of forging her results. JAMB argues that her true score is 249, while she claims it is 362. JAMB spokesperson Fabian Benjamin suggests that someone coached Ejikeme in the video and states that there are people behind the alleged forgery. The Department of State Services (DSS) is involved in the investigation, and JAMB maintains that their system is intact and not compromised.

Calls for Forensic Probe at JAMB Amid UTME Results Crisis and Allegations of Fraud

Former Nigerian Minister of Education, Oby Ezekwesili, has called for a forensic investigation into the alleged forgery of the 2023 Unified Tertiary Matriculation Examination (UTME) results of Miss Ejikeme Mmesoma. Mmesoma, who claimed to have scored the highest in the UTME, has been accused of forging her results by the Joint Admission and Matriculation Board (JAMB). Ezekwesili has reached out to the JAMB Registrar, Prof Is-haq Oloyede, to conduct an independent investigation into the matter. Mmesoma denies the forgery claims and insists that she printed the results from the JAMB portal.

JAMB Accuses Anambra Schoolgirl of Forged Results, Investigation Underway

Ejikeme Mmesoma, a student who claimed to have topped the 2023 UTME with a score of 362, has denied forging her results. The Joint Admission and Matriculation Board (JAMB) accused her of manually inflating her score and attracting a scholarship before being exposed. Mmesoma insisted that she printed the results from the JAMB Portal and questioned why she would forge results that were corroborated by a JAMB text message. She expressed frustration that the Department of State Services (DSS) investigation was not concluded before JAMB publicly accused her of forgery.
